You can have Guacamole using 10 ingredients and 3 steps. Here is how you achieve that.
Ingredients of Guacamole
- Prepare 1/2 of Red Onion (Sliced).
- It's 1 of Jalapeno (Sliced).
- It's 2 of Garlic Cloves (Crushed).
- Prepare 4 of Tomatillos (Quartered).
- Prepare 1/2 bunch of Chilantro (Finely Chopped).
- You need 4 of Avacados.
- You need 2 tsp of Salt.
- It's 4 tsp of Ground Black Pepper.
- It's 2 tbsp of Olive Oil.
- Prepare 2 of Limes (Juiced).

Guacamole instructions
- Simmer: Jalapeno, Garlic, Red Onion, and Tomatillos for 5-7 minutes..
- Place mixture into blender. Add remaining ingredients: Avacados, Lime Juice, Spices..
- Blend to desired consistency. Add additional spices if desired..
